What kind of Mindset do you have? A Fixed Mindset or a Growth Mindset? "Mindset: The New Psychology of Success," was written by Carol S. Dweck, a renowned psychologist. It explores the concept of mindset and its impact on personal and professional development. In her book, Dweck introduces the idea of two mindsets: the fixed mindset and the growth mindset. The fixed mindset is characterized by the belief that intelligence and abilities are fixed traits that cannot be changed. Individuals with a fixed mindset tend to avoid challenges, fear failure, and view effort as fruitless. They often seek validation and avoid situations that may challenge their self-perception of being intelligent or talented.
